PowerPoint 2007 Microcomputers Interdisciplinary Applications
PowerPoint • Create Professional Presentations. • Use for work, school or at home. • Include text, graphics, clip art, photos, tables and charts. • Incorporate animation, links to websites, sound and movie clips
PowerPoint Window • Title Bar • Office Button • QAT – Quick Access Toolbar • Ribbon • Panes • View a Slide Show • Animations/Transitions • Notes • Status Bar
Title Bar Located at the top of the window and identifies the program you are working in and the file name for the presentation.
Office Button Opens the office menu, which has commands common to all Office applications.
QAT Has buttons for frequently used commands.
Ribbon Clipboard, slides, font, paragraph, drawing, editing Has Graphic command buttons organized by tabs and in GROUPS. CLIPBOARD, SLIDES, FONT, PARAGRAPH, DRAWING, EDITING.
Tabs Home, Insert, Design, Animations, Slide Show, Review, View
SLIDE PANE Orange Area: Area where you do most of the work of adding text and graphics on slide.
Panes SLIDES OUTLINE GRAPHICS TEXT Slides tab: Displays thumbnails of the slides including graphics. Outline: Displays the TEXT on the slides.
Changing Views Normal Notes Page Slide Sorter Slide Show
Animations/Transitions Animations are the movement of text, graphics, or objects on the screen. Transitions are how the one slide enters and exits the slide show.
Notes Help to guide you through your presentation; these notes don’t appear on the slide show screen, only for speaker.
Status Bar Appears at the bottom of the window and tells you which slide is displayed and the total number of slides.
